Собираю из трех принтеров ВзялоПоложитель SMD деталей. Пока есть вот что:
Программа управления - буду писать свою. Исходные данные - список компонент PickAndPlacer из Altium.
Во вторую очередь планирую подключить USB камеру для корректировки.
Электроника - Singuinololu 1.3b, прошивка Marlin.ВзялоПоложитель (Pick and Placer)
-
- Мастер
- Сообщения: 204
- Зарегистрирован: 27 сен 2014, 07:59
- Репутация: 37
- Контактная информация:
Re: ВзялоПоложитель (Pick and Placer)
Я правильно понял, что используется оргстекло (акрил)?
Не лучший выбор, могут быть проблемы со статическим электричеством.
И ШД на Z странноватого вида: у него шаг не 7,5 (или больше) градусов? Не великоват ли шаг?
Не лучший выбор, могут быть проблемы со статическим электричеством.
И ШД на Z странноватого вида: у него шаг не 7,5 (или больше) градусов? Не великоват ли шаг?
-
- Новичок
- Сообщения: 23
- Зарегистрирован: 08 июл 2014, 23:50
- Репутация: 5
- Откуда: Харьков
- Контактная информация:
Re: ВзялоПоложитель (Pick and Placer)
Да, акрил. Был под рукой. Буду иметь в виду.bolek4321 писал(а):Я правильно понял, что используется оргстекло (акрил)?
Не лучший выбор, могут быть проблемы со статическим электричеством.
И ШД на Z странноватого вида: у него шаг не 7,5 (или больше) градусов? Не великоват ли шаг?
Нет, 200 шагов/оборот. Смотрел по ДШ и уже подключал.
Сейчас жду пневматику с Китая. Плата RepRat уже готова, прошита. Как приедет, начну запускать и писать софт.
- Крафтер
- Мастер
- Сообщения: 211
- Зарегистрирован: 27 мар 2015, 22:25
- Репутация: 61
- Настоящее имя: Андрей
- Откуда: Ростов-на-Дону
- Контактная информация:
Re: ВзялоПоложитель (Pick and Placer)
Сразу возникает несколько вопросов.
1. Детальки перед укладыванием на плату должны быть выровнены относительно присоски/зажима. Как планируешь их выравнивать?
Первое что приходит в голову - это сделать взятие не жёстким, и после поднятия потыкать деталь об стенки коробки.
2. Детали могут быть повёрнуты. Как определить угол и как сориентировать их в правильном направлении? Здесь уже без камеры не обойтись. Единственное, что резисторы и конденсаторы лежат сразу в нужной ориентации, поворот на 180 не влияет на расположение контактов.
3. Как будет работать программа? Пока вижу два варианта.
Первый: берём входной файл с расположением деталек, генерим по нему G-код, который скармливаем интерпретатору, вшитому в мк. Но тогда никакого контроля угла поворота не получится.
Второй вариант немного лучше. Программа имеет доступ к камере и может слать интерпретатору команды по одной. Соответственно, можно первым проходом снять плату, уточнить её положение. Потом взять детальку, уточнить её положение, положить куда надо и т.д.
1. Детальки перед укладыванием на плату должны быть выровнены относительно присоски/зажима. Как планируешь их выравнивать?
Первое что приходит в голову - это сделать взятие не жёстким, и после поднятия потыкать деталь об стенки коробки.
2. Детали могут быть повёрнуты. Как определить угол и как сориентировать их в правильном направлении? Здесь уже без камеры не обойтись. Единственное, что резисторы и конденсаторы лежат сразу в нужной ориентации, поворот на 180 не влияет на расположение контактов.
3. Как будет работать программа? Пока вижу два варианта.
Первый: берём входной файл с расположением деталек, генерим по нему G-код, который скармливаем интерпретатору, вшитому в мк. Но тогда никакого контроля угла поворота не получится.
Второй вариант немного лучше. Программа имеет доступ к камере и может слать интерпретатору команды по одной. Соответственно, можно первым проходом снять плату, уточнить её положение. Потом взять детальку, уточнить её положение, положить куда надо и т.д.
-
- Мастер
- Сообщения: 204
- Зарегистрирован: 27 сен 2014, 07:59
- Репутация: 37
- Контактная информация:
Re: ВзялоПоложитель (Pick and Placer)
Позиции питателей и позиции взятия элемента в питателях заранее известны, поэтому нет никаких проблем привести присоску в требуемую точку - например, в геометрический центр детали.Крафтер писал(а):1. Детальки перед укладыванием на плату должны быть выровнены относительно присоски/зажима...
Достаточно крупные детали и микросхемы с не слишком мелким шагом выводов можно ставить с некоторой ошибкой: при оплавлении пасты в печке поверхностное натяжение подтянет деталь на место.
Или поставит "памятник".
Для начала - пойдет.
1. Ориентация детали в питателе заранее известна.Крафтер писал(а): 2. Детали могут быть повёрнуты. Как определить угол и как сориентировать их в правильном направлении? Здесь уже без камеры не обойтись...
2. Ориентация детали на плате известна из проекта PCB
Из этих пунктов несложно вычислить требуемый угол поворота детали перед установкой на плату.
Камера для этих целей не нужна совсем.
Камера, точнее камеры нужны для
- поиска реперов на плате - камера №1 на установочной головке, смотрит вниз на стол - для последующей коррекции позиций и углов установки деталей с учетом фактического положения платы на столе;
- точной коррекции угла поворота и позиции установки детали - камера №2 на столе (смотрит вверх) или на установочной головке (смотрит вбок). Если смотрит вбок - можно поставить не камеру а линейку ПЗС от сканера. Для бокового освещения детали нужно будет сформировать плоско-параллельный пучок света.
Кстати, для поиска реперов на плате не обязательно использовать камеру, можно попробовать обойтись лазерной указкой и фотодиодом (фототранзистором): ... угол падения равен углу отражения...
Для начала, можно вполне обойтись совсем без камер.
Особенно, если конденсатор электролитический или резистор подстроечныйКрафтер писал(а):...Единственное, что резисторы и конденсаторы лежат сразу в нужной ориентации, поворот на 180 не влияет на расположение контактов.
- Крафтер
- Мастер
- Сообщения: 211
- Зарегистрирован: 27 мар 2015, 22:25
- Репутация: 61
- Настоящее имя: Андрей
- Откуда: Ростов-на-Дону
- Контактная информация:
Re: ВзялоПоложитель (Pick and Placer)
Сейчас проверил свои SMD запасы. Действительно, с поворотом на 180 накиданы только резисторы, наверное при их упаковке на это забивают. А вот диоды и микросхемы лежат один к одному, в правильной ориентации. Микросхемы и транзисторы в упаковке болтаются примерно на размер контакта. Ну тогда удачи с написанием, выглядит несложно.
- Крафтер
- Мастер
- Сообщения: 211
- Зарегистрирован: 27 мар 2015, 22:25
- Репутация: 61
- Настоящее имя: Андрей
- Откуда: Ростов-на-Дону
- Контактная информация:
Re: ВзялоПоложитель (Pick and Placer)
Ещё проблема есть. Если детальки в ленте, то надо как-то ленту прокручивать после забирания.